104 New Cases and Six Deaths from COVID in Shasta County

COVID

Newest data from Shasta County Health & Human Services.

COVID-19 INCIDENT UPDATE: January 27, 2021
Statistics from January 26, 2021

INCIDENT FACTS AND SUMMARY
Total Confirmed Cases:  10,212

Hospitalized in Shasta County: 39

In Isolation: 325 (estimate)

Active Cases: 364 (estimate)

Confirmed Cases Tuesday: 104

Currently in the Intensive Care Unit (ICU): 4

Available Regional ICU Capacity: 47.9%

Released from Isolation to Date: 9,710

Negative Tests Tuesday: 523

Number of Tests in the Past 14 Days (+ and -): 7,736

Total Tests: 137,134

Deaths: 138

CURRENT SITUATION
• We had 104 cases Tuesday, including 59 men, 44 women and 1 person of unknown age and gender:
– 7 children under age 13
– 3 teenagers
– 10 people in their 20s
– 24 people in their 30s
– 26 people in their 40s
– 9 people in their 50s
– 12 people in their 60s
– 7 people in their 70s
– 3 people in their 80s
– 2 people over age 89

• We are sorry to have to report six deaths today. They are a man in his 60s, a woman in her 70s, two men in their 70s and two men in their 80s.

• This report includes a weekly update to our total case numbers, as we have been conducting case
investigations to correct reported cases that were duplicates or out-of-county records.

• Who is being vaccinated now? People in Phase 1A (healthcare workers, long-term care facilities, workers in emergency services) and people 75 and older. How can they sign up for vaccine? Options are listed at www.ShastaReady.org (click “Vaccinations”). If you don’t see an option that works for you and if you are eligible now, click the blue oval labeled “Tell me when it’s my turn” and complete the short survey. Public Health will call or email you when they have an appointment available for you. It may be several weeks before you are contacted, so please do not call Public Health to check on your status.
